Difference between Pennsylvania and Pennsylvania Route 392

Pennsylvania vs. Pennsylvania Route 392

Pennsylvania (Pennsylvania German: Pennsylvaani or Pennsilfaani), officially the Commonwealth of Pennsylvania, is a state located in the northeastern and Mid-Atlantic regions of the United States. Pennsylvania Route 392 (PA 392) is a state highway located in York County, Pennsylvania.

York, Pennsylvania

York (Pennsylvania German: Yarrick), known as the White Rose City (after the symbol of the House of York), is the county seat of York County, Pennsylvania, United States, located in the south-central region of the state.
